In the era of global trade and e-commerce, reliable and user-friendly shipping apps have become a cornerstone of logistics operations. With the success of platforms like Unship, many businesses are now exploring the idea of launching their own shipping applications. But one of the most critical questions that arises early in the process is: how much does it cost to develop a shipping app like Unship?
This blog dives into the key cost factors, features, development stages, and market considerations associated with creating a robust shipping application. Whether you’re a startup, logistics company, or investor, this guide will give you a clear understanding of what it takes to bring a shipping app to life.
Why Develop a Shipping App?

Shipping apps streamline the end-to-end delivery process by offering features such as real-time tracking, automated dispatching, customer notifications, and payment integration. With more businesses shifting to digital platforms, there’s a growing demand for shipping solutions that are mobile, scalable, and user-friendly.
Creating a shipping app allows businesses to:
- Improve operational efficiency
- Enhance customer satisfaction
- Monitor shipments in real-time
- Reduce human error
- Integrate with eCommerce platforms and ERP systems
The increasing reliance on apps like Unship underscores the market potential for new players who bring innovation and reliability to the logistics sector.
Explore: How to Create a Slot Machine Game? (2025 Guide)
Core Features of a Shipping App Like Unship

Before diving into development costs, it’s important to understand what goes into a shipping app in terms of functionality. Here are some of the essential features:
1. User Registration and Authentication
- Sign up via email, phone, or social accounts
- Role-based access (admin, courier, customer)

2. Shipment Booking Module
- Schedule pickup and delivery
- Set delivery preferences (same-day, overnight, etc.)

3. Real-Time Tracking
- GPS integration for live location tracking
- Estimated delivery time updates

4. Push Notifications & Alerts
- Status updates (picked up, in transit, delivered)
- Promotional messages and delivery issues

5. Payment Gateway Integration
- Multiple payment options (credit/debit cards, wallets, UPI)
- Invoicing and transaction history

6. Rate Calculator
- Dynamic shipping cost estimates based on weight, distance, and delivery speed
- Dynamic shipping cost estimates based on weight, distance, and delivery speed

7. Admin Dashboard
- User management
- Shipment tracking and analytics
- Revenue reports

8. Customer Support Integration
- In-app chat or call support
- FAQ and ticketing system

9. API Integration
- Sync with ERP, CRM, and third-party logistics tools
- Enables seamless communication between different platforms for real-time data sharing
- Facilitates automation of tasks like order import, shipment updates, and customer notifications

10. Multi-language and Multi-currency Support
- Essential for global scalability
- Allows users to switch languages based on their region or preference
- Supports real-time currency conversion for transparent pricing across geographies
- Essential for global scalability
Learn More: How Long Does it Take to Develop an App: Key Factors & Steps
Technology Stack Options

The technology stack you choose will significantly impact your app’s performance, scalability, and development cost. Here are some recommended options:
- Frontend (Mobile):
- React Native
- Flutter
- Swift (iOS)
- Kotlin (Android)
- Backend:
- Node.js
- Django
- Ruby on Rails
- Laravel (PHP)
- Database:
- PostgreSQL
- MongoDB
- MySQL
- Cloud & Hosting:
- AWS
- Google Cloud Platform (GCP)
- Microsoft Azure
- APIs & Services:
- Google Maps API
- Twilio for SMS
- Stripe, PayPal for payments
- Firebase for real-time data and push notifications
Choosing the right stack depends on your business goals, budget, scalability requirements, and existing infrastructure.
Also Raed: How much does it cost to build an app like Snapchat?
Development Process Overview

Creating a shipping app involves several stages. Here’s a step-by-step outline:
- Market Research & Feasibility Analysis
- Analyze competitors (like Unship)
- Identify user pain points and expectations
- UI/UX Design
- Wireframing and prototyping
- Design of user-friendly and intuitive interfaces
- App Development (Front-end & Back-end)
- Choose technology stack (e.g., React Native, Flutter, Node.js, Firebase)
- Develop APIs and server infrastructure
- Quality Assurance and Testing
- Functional, UI, and security testing
- Cross-platform and performance testing
- Deployment & Launch
- Release on the Android and iOS stores
- Cloud setup and domain configuration
- Post-launch Maintenance & Updates
- Monitor performance
- Roll out bug fixes and new features
Cost Breakdown by Component

The overall shipping app development cost depends on a variety of factors. Here is a detailed breakdown:
- UI/UX Design
- Estimated Cost: $3,000 – $10,000
- Factors: Number of screens, design complexity, animations
- Frontend & Backend Development
- Estimated Cost: $20,000 – $60,000
- Factors: Number of platforms (iOS, Android), tech stack, third-party integrations
- Admin Panel Development
- Estimated Cost: $5,000 – $15,000
- Factors: Analytics, user management, feature access controls
- API Integration & Third-party Services
- Estimated Cost: $2,000 – $8,000
- Examples: Payment gateways, map services, SMS & push notifications
- Testing & QA
- Estimated Cost: $3,000 – $10,000
- Includes: Functional, security, and load testing
- Deployment & DevOps
- Estimated Cost: $1,000 – $5,000
- Includes: App store fees, cloud services, CI/CD pipelines
- Maintenance & Updates
- Estimated Ongoing Cost: $1,000 – $3,000 per month
- Estimated Ongoing Cost: $1,000 – $3,000 per month
Factors Influencing Shipping App Development Cost

- Location of Development Team
- Developers in North America charge more compared to Eastern Europe or Asia.
- Choice of Platform
- Developing for both iOS and Android increases costs.
- Technology Stack
- More robust and secure stacks come at a premium.
- Complexity of Features
- Real-time tracking and AI-based route optimization require advanced development.
- Time to Market
- Expedited timelines mean higher costs due to team scaling.
- Design Requirements
- Customized design elements or animations also add to the cost.
Learn More: How to Develop a Fantasy App like FanDuel
How to Optimize Development Costs

Here are a few tips to manage your budget effectively:
- Start with an MVP and add features over time.
- Outsource to experienced but cost-effective regions.
- Use open-source libraries where applicable.
- Opt for cross-platform frameworks like Flutter or React Native.
- Prioritize must-have features in the first release.
Tips to Keep Costs Under Control

Here are a few tips to manage your budget effectively:
- Start with an MVP and add features over time.
- Outsource to experienced but cost-effective regions.
- Use open-source libraries where applicable.
- Opt for cross-platform frameworks like Flutter or React Native.
- Prioritize must-have features in the first release.
Conclusion
Developing a shipping app like Unship requires thoughtful planning, the right technology, and a clear understanding of your budget. From market research to post-launch support, every stage involves investment not just in terms of money, but time and expertise as well.
If you’re wondering how much it costs to develop a shipping app like Unship, the answer lies in your app’s scope, features, and business strategy. By working with an experienced development partner and carefully prioritizing your app’s features, you can ensure a successful launch while keeping costs in check.
Have questions or ready to bring your shipping app idea to life? Contact us today SDLC CORP we’d love to hear from you.
FAQ's
How Long Does It Take to Build a Shipping App Like Unship?
The development timeline depends on the complexity and feature set. An MVP version typically takes 3 to 5 months, while a fully-featured app can take 6 to 12 months or more.
Can I Reduce Development Costs by Using Templates or Low-Code Platforms?
Yes, using templates or low-code/no-code tools can lower initial development costs. However, they might limit customization, scalability, and long-term performance for enterprise-level logistics apps.
What Team Members Are Required to Build a Shipping App?
A typical team includes:
- Project Manager
- UI/UX Designer
- Frontend & Backend Developers
- QA/Test Engineer
- DevOps Specialist
Optionally, a Business Analyst and Marketing Specialist can add more strategic value.
Is It Better to Outsource or Build the App In-house?
Outsourcing can be more cost-effective and faster, especially if you choose a skilled team in regions like Eastern Europe, South Asia, or Latin America. In-house development offers tighter control but usually comes at a higher cost.
What Are Some Common Hidden Costs in App Development?
Some often-overlooked expenses include:
- Third-party API licensing (maps, SMS, etc.)
- Cloud hosting and storage fees
- Ongoing maintenance and updates
- App store publishing fees
- Marketing and user acquisition costs